78-year-old woman stays active with N.S. kickboxing class

Published: 

At 78-years-old, Maxine Silva isn’t pulling any punches – during her kickboxing workouts.

Maxine Silva was told she might need a hip replacement; instead, she decided to pick up a pair of boxing gloves and get to work on a punching bag.

“I was looking for different things I could do to revitalize this old body,” she said.

Silva found 30 Minute Hit, a Dartmouth, N.S., gym that focuses on full-body workouts for women.

“We have all skill levels and you go at your own pace,” said Michelle Ruggles with the gym. “We have members as young as 14.”

“It is fabulous,” said participant Shauna Crawley-Jordan. “When we come through the door, we can leave all of our concerns and worries behind.”

Silva said the exercises and the communal atmosphere help her as she strives to improve.

“The atmosphere here, the camaraderie of the women, it’s phenomenal,” she said. “I never thought in a million years that I would be doing boxing but now I’m like, look out.

“It’s made me remember who I am, that I have that inner strength that I’d forgotten, quite frankly.”
